Summary

William James Wintle was born in 1861. His talents extended to journalism and writing. 
 
He wrote and worked for various magazines and was later the director of a publishing house. 
 
He was deeply interested in nature and was a member of many societies as well as a celebrated collector of shells. 
 
He died in 1934.
